Samsung has started the Android 11-based One UI 3.0 public beta program for the Galaxy S20 series users in the US, Korea, and Germany.
In addition to the One UI 3.0 beta program, T-Mobile, a US carrier, has started the development of Android 11-based One UI 3.0 for several Samsung Galaxy devices.

The Android 11 development is in progress for the following Samsung Galaxy devices:
- Galaxy Note 10
- Note 20 Ultra 5G
- Galaxy S20 5G
- Galaxy S10e
- Galaxy S10+
- Galaxy Z Flip 5G
- Galaxy Note 20 5G
- Galaxy Tab S7 5G
- Galaxy S10
- Galaxy A51
- Galaxy A71 5G
- Galaxy Tab S7+ 5G
- Galaxy S10 5G
- Galaxy S20 Ultra 5G
- Galaxy S20+ 5G
- Galaxy Note 10 5G
- Galaxy Note 10+
After the development process, T-Mobile will start the testing Android 11 for the above-listed devices. The whole process may take up to 30 days for the rollout.
